Sterling Infrastructure, Inc. engages in the provision of e-infrastructure, transportation, and building solutions in the United States. It operates through three segments: E-Infrastructure, Transportation, and Building Solutions. The E-Infrastructure Solutions segment provides site development services for the blue-chip end users in the e-commerce distribution center, data center, manufacturing, warehousing, and power generation sectors. Its Transportation Solutions segment is involved in the development of infrastructure and rehabilitation projects for highways, roads, bridges, airports, ports, rail, and storm drainage systems for the departments of transportation, regional transit, airport, port, water, and railroads authorities. The Building Solutions segment offers residential and commercial concrete foundations for single-family and multi-family homes, parking structures, elevated slabs, and other concrete work for developers and general contractors, as well as plumbing and surveys services for residential builds. It operates in the United States, primarily across the Southern, Northeastern, Mid-Atlantic and Rocky Mountain regions, and the Pacific Islands. The company was formerly known as Sterling Construction Company, Inc. and changed its name to Sterling Infrastructure, Inc. in June 2022. Sterling Infrastructure, Inc. was founded in 1955 and is headquartered in The Woodlands, Texas.
